Denmark - Wood Fuel Domestic Extraction
Since 2014, Denmark Wood Fuel Domestic Extraction increased 3.9% year on year. In 2019, the country was number 16 among other countries in Wood Fuel Domestic Extraction at 0.2 Metric Tons Per Capita. Denmark is overtaken by Romania, which was number 15 with 0.21 Metric Tons Per Capita and is followed by Macedonia with 0.2 Metric Tons Per Capita. Estonia lead the ranking with 1.7 Metric Tons Per Capita in 2019, that is -17.1% compared to 2018. Finland, Sweden and Latvia resp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Netherlands recorded the best 5 years average growth at +44.4% per year, while Spain was the worst growing country at -8.3% per year.
